Archaeologists believe they may have found the grave of a Hetaira, a type of upper-class courtesan from Ancient Greece, for the first time along the old road from Jerusalem to Hebron.

The unexpected discovery of four impeccably preserved Roman swords, hidden for 1900 years high in a cave in the Judean Desert, brings a slice of turbulent history to the fore.
